How To Fix B1000 - ***** Messages for input and outbound processing *****


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: B1 - ALE group messages

  • Message number: 000

  • Message text: ***** Messages for input and outbound processing *****

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message B1000 - ***** Messages for input and outbound processing ***** ?

    The SAP error message B1000 is a general message that indicates there are issues related to input and outbound processing in the SAP system. This message is often associated with various business processes, such as data transfer, document processing, or integration with other systems.

    Causes:

    1. Data Format Issues: The data being processed may not conform to the expected format or structure.
    2. Missing Data: Required fields or data elements may be missing in the input data.
    3. Configuration Errors: There may be configuration issues in the relevant modules (e.g., IDoc, EDI).
    4.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ary permissions to perform the action.
    5. System Errors: There could be underlying system errors or issues with the SAP application server.

    Solutions:

    1. Check Data Format: Ensure that the data being processed meets the required format and structure. Validate the input data against the expected schema.
    2. Complete Required Fields: Review the input data for any missing fields or required information and complete them as necessary.
    3. Review Configuration: Check the configuration settings in the relevant modules (e.g., IDoc settings, EDI configuration) to ensure they are set up correctly.
    4. User Authorizations: Verify that the user has the necessary authorizations to perform the action. If not, adjust the user roles or permissions accordingly.
    5. System Logs: Check the system logs (transaction codes like SLG1 for application logs) for more detailed error messages that can provide insights into the specific issue.
    6. Consult Documentation: Refer to SAP documentation or notes related to the specific process or module you are working with for additional troubleshooting steps.

    Related Information:

    • Transaction Codes: Use transaction codes like WE02 (for IDocs) or WE19 (for testing IDocs) to analyze the data being processed.
